黑狐家游戏

DNS域名解析与IP映射,从底层协议到实战部署的深度技术指南

欧气 1 0

DNS解析技术体系架构(约300字) 现代域名解析体系构建于分布式数据库网络之上,其核心协议栈包含TCP/UDP双通道传输层、DNS报文格式规范、权威服务器响应机制等关键组件,根据2023年ICANN统计数据显示,全球每日处理超过230亿亿次DNS查询请求,平均响应时间已压缩至47毫秒(HTTP/3环境),该系统采用分层架构设计:

DNS域名解析与IP映射,从底层协议到实战部署的深度技术指南

图片来源于网络,如有侵权联系删除

  1. 应用层:DNS客户端(浏览器/APP)通过API接口发起查询
  2. 传输层:TCP(53端口)保障大文件传输,UDP(53端口)实现快速查询
  3. 代理层:CDN节点缓存降低核心压力,全球部署超380万节点
  4. 数据层:分布式权威服务器集群(如Google DNS、Cloudflare等)

四层解析流程全解析(约400字) 完整的DNS解析过程包含六个关键阶段:

  1. 递归查询阶段 客户端首先向本地Dns服务器发起查询,该服务器维护着包含"本地缓存→TTL缓存→递归查询"的三级缓存机制,以Chrome浏览器为例,其缓存有效期根据TTL值动态调整,通常设置7天基础缓存期。

  2. 根域名服务器查询 当本地缓存失效时,服务器通过迭代查询根域名服务器(13组全球分布),获取顶级域(如.com/.cn)的权威服务器地址,该过程采用多跳查询机制,平均需要2.3跳才能完成。

  3. 权威服务器响应 顶级域解析完成后,继续向二级域(如taobao.com)的权威服务器发起查询,这个过程涉及DNSSEC签名验证、DNS响应报文完整性校验等安全机制。

  4. 最终IP映射 当收到最终A记录时,服务器将IP地址缓存在本地DNS缓存中,同时记录响应时间(通常要求≤200ms)和TTL值(默认3600秒),对于HTTPS网站,还需同步获取DNSSEC验证记录。

  5. 缓存策略优化 现代DNS服务器采用"LRU-K"改进版缓存淘汰算法,同时结合热点分析技术,将高频访问记录的缓存时间延长至30天,Cloudflare的WARP服务通过智能路由算法,将TTL优化提升40%。

  6. 异地容灾机制 全球DNS服务提供商部署多区域数据中心,例如AWS Route53支持在7个地理区域(us-east-1至eu-west-3)独立运行,确保单点故障时解析服务不中断。

解析工具技术对比(约200字) 主流DNS诊断工具的技术特性对比:

工具名称 协议支持 安全功能 性能指标 适用场景
dig TCP/UDP DNSSEC 1000qps 技术验证
nslookup TCP/UDP 基础校验 500qps 快速查询
dnsmate HTTP API DNS over TLS 2000qps 云平台对接
Wireshark 全协议 流量捕获 依赖硬件 网络分析

企业级DNS优化方案(约200字) 针对日均百万级查询量的企业场景,建议采用三级优化架构:

前端优化

  • 动态DNS轮询:通过Nginx模块实现IP轮换(间隔≤5分钟)
  • HTTP/3替代方案:使用QUIC协议降低延迟(实测降低35%)
  • 预解析技术:在页面加载时预获取核心子域名(如shop、api)

中台优化

  • 多线DNS服务:聚合电信/联通/移动线路(响应时间优化22%)
  • Anycast网络:部署在骨干网节点(全球50+位置)
  • 灰度发布:通过DNS权重控制逐步发布新服务(推荐比例1:9)

后端优化

  • DNS失败重试:指数退避算法(首次重试间隔30秒)
  • 智能负载均衡:基于地理位置的IP分配(精度达城市级)
  • TLL动态调整:根据访问量自动修改缓存时间(基础值1800秒)

安全防护体系构建(约200字) 应对2023年新增的DNS安全威胁(年增长67%),建议部署五层防护:

基础防护层

  • DNSSEC全链路部署(验证率需达99.99%)
  • 反DDoS清洗:基于行为分析的流量识别(误报率<0.01%)
  • 网络防火墙:部署在DNS解析前(阻断率>98%)

深度检测层

  • 流量指纹识别:检测0day攻击(准确率92%)
  • 域名混淆检测:识别隐藏恶意域名(覆盖85%变种)校验:验证返回IP与证书一致性

应急响应层

DNS域名解析与IP映射,从底层协议到实战部署的深度技术指南

图片来源于网络,如有侵权联系删除

  • 自动化熔断:当TTL异常时触发(响应时间<3秒)
  • 零信任架构:每次查询强制验证(增加15%处理时间)
  • 人工审计通道:保留10%流量人工复核

新兴技术演进趋势(约200字) 2024-2026年技术演进路线:

DNS over HTTPS/QUIC

  • 测试数据显示传输效率提升40%
  • 安全性增强(避免中间人攻击)
  • 兼容性要求:需支持HTTP/3服务器

域名智能路由

  • 基于SD-WAN的智能选择(时延<50ms)
  • 负载预测算法(准确率提升至89%)
  • 动态成本优化(节省带宽支出15-25%)

区块链存证

  • 域名注册信息上链(Gas费成本<$0.001)
  • 解析记录时间戳认证
  • 智能合约自动执行(如域名到期续费)

AI运维系统

  • 基于LSTM的流量预测(误差率<5%)
  • NLP自动生成优化报告
  • RPA实现配置自动化(效率提升300%)

典型应用场景实践(约200字) 以跨境电商平台为例的完整实施方案:

架构设计

  • 全球7大区域部署(亚太、北美、欧洲)
  • 双活DNS集群(可用性99.999%)
  • CDN边缘节点200+个
  1. 实施步骤 阶段一:部署Anycast网络(耗时3周) 阶段二:配置智能路由策略(2周) 阶段三:实施DNSSEC(1周) 阶段四:压力测试(模拟峰值500万QPS)

  2. 成效评估

  • 平均响应时间:从83ms降至42ms
  • 故障恢复时间:从45分钟缩短至8分钟
  • 年度成本节省:$620,000(带宽优化+安全防护)

未来挑战与对策(约200字) 当前面临三大挑战及应对方案:

超大规模解析压力

  • 解决方案:量子计算优化TTL计算(预计2030年实用化)
  • 研究进展:MIT团队已实现百万级并发模拟

量子计算威胁

  • 防御体系:DNS协议量子抗性改造(2025年完成)
  • 替代方案:Post-Quantum Cryptography(PQC)部署

跨链解析需求

  • 技术路线:EVM兼容的DNS模块开发
  • 实现案例:Polygon链已试点智能合约解析

随着全球数字化转型加速,域名解析技术正从传统的基础设施向智能服务演进,企业需构建"安全-性能-成本"三位一体的DNS体系,同时关注量子计算、区块链等前沿技术的融合应用,建议每季度进行DNS压力测试,每年更新安全策略,通过自动化运维系统将人工干预减少80%以上,未来三年,DNS技术将深度融入5G、AIoT等新基建,成为数字世界的核心路由枢纽。

(全文共计约1800字,包含12个技术参数、9个实施案例、7项专利技术及2023-2026年技术路线图)

标签: #网站域名解析ip

黑狐家游戏
  • 评论列表

留言评论